matlab窄带干扰产生
时间: 2024-01-12 21:22:28 浏览: 412
在MATLAB中,可以使用不同的方法来产生窄带干扰。以下是一种常见的方法:
1. 生成干扰信号:可以使用MATLAB中的函数生成一个干扰信号。例如,可以使用`sin`函数生成一个正弦波信号作为干扰信号。
```matlab
fs = 1000; % 采样率
t = 0:1/fs:1; % 时间向量
f = 50; % 干扰信号频率
A = 1; % 干扰信号幅值
interference_signal = A*sin(2*pi*f*t); % 生成干扰信号
```
2. 添加干扰信号:将生成的干扰信号添加到原始信号上。例如,可以将干扰信号加到一个正弦波信号上。
```matlab
original_signal = sin(2*pi*100*t); % 原始信号
noisy_signal = original_signal + interference_signal; % 添加干扰信号
```
通过以上步骤,你可以在MATLAB中生成一个带有窄带干扰的信号。
相关问题
matlab窄带瞄准式干扰
窄带瞄准式干扰是指干扰信号的频率与被干扰信号的频率非常接近,且干扰信号的功率很小,但是它们的相位差异很大,从而导致被干扰信号的性能下降。在MATLAB中,可以使用数字信号处理工具箱中的函数来模拟窄带瞄准式干扰,例如使用 chirp 函数生成一个线性调频信号作为被干扰信号,然后使用 sin 函数生成一个相位差异很大的窄带干扰信号,最后将两个信号相加即可。
窄带干扰 matlab
窄带干扰是一种频域和时域都分时的干扰信号,其原理是利用一个带宽相对较窄的窄带干扰信号在一个扫频周期内扫描一个较宽的干扰频带。在Matlab中,你可以使用最小二乘法进行窄带干扰消除。获取窄带干扰消除的Matlab代码的方式有多种,其中一种方式是通过付费下载。你可以在资源中找到完整的Matlab源码并进行下载。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[【干扰消除】基于matlab最小二乘窄带干扰消除【含Matlab源码 2379期】](https://blog.csdn.net/TIQCmatlab/article/details/129035421)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[通信对抗干扰技术简单综述与MATLAB仿真](https://blog.csdn.net/qq_41687938/article/details/122621869)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文